If the bar your describing is the cargo cover, yes it lifts out of the slots on the sides of the rear. To lower the seat backs, there is a button on the seat back near the seat belt guide that you press to fold the seat backs onto the seating area.

The rear seat headrests also fold flat (forward) if you raise them all the way. They clear the front seats better if you fold them.
In addition to the seats fold better, you get better visibility out back with the headrests down too!
